"Jean" 81, of Springfield passed away Tuesday, October 18, 2011 in the Springfield Regional Medical Center. She was born in Nashville, TN on September 29, 1930, the daughter of Fenton "Max" and Mary Louise (Hirst) Stinnett. Jean was a member of Maiden Lane Church of God and was a former volunteer at Elderly United. Jean retired from GMAC and then continued to work at the offices of Dr. John Rechesteiner and Dr. Steven Burks, where she made many lasting friends. She was best known for her love of family and helping others. She was preceded in death by her husband Robert R. Saunders Sr. and her son Robert "Rusty" Saunders Jr. on Sept 11, 2011.
